American Eagle Gold Secures Funding for Major Copper Exploration Drive
30.03.2026 - 10:47:41 | boerse-global.de
American Eagle Gold is transitioning into an aggressive operational phase following a successful capital raise. With its treasury now robust, the company is preparing to commence significant work at its flagship NAK copper-gold project in British Columbia. Unseasonably mild weather conditions could allow this year's exploration program to start substantially earlier than in previous seasons.
Capital Position and Strategic Backing
The company currently holds liquid assets exceeding 55 million Canadian dollars. This financial strength results from targeted capital measures that attracted participation from both existing major shareholders and prominent strategic partners. The funds are specifically allocated for a major expansion of drilling activities planned for 2026 and 2027.
A key administrative milestone is scheduled for April 9, 2026, with the expected closing of a private placement. This transaction will enable strategic partners South32 and Teck Resources to maintain their percentage stakes in the company. The continued commitment from these industry leaders underscores the project's strategic importance in a region recognized for its top-tier infrastructure.

Operational Focus and Market Performance
The core of the strategy is the NAK project, which yielded promising results in the previous season. The planned 2026 drill campaign encompasses over 25,000 meters. The exploration team will not only work to define known resources but will also test newly identified peripheral targets. Existing data indicates continuous mineralization along a 1.7-kilometer strike length, highlighting the potential for a large-scale porphyry system.
Key upcoming operational milestones include:
* April 9, 2026: Anticipated closing of the private placement with South32 and Teck Resources.
* Over 25,000 meters: Targeted drilling volume for the 2026 field season.
* Primary focus areas: Detailed exploration of the Northern and Southern Zones.
The equity market has reflected this operational optimism. Shares advanced by 9.38% to €0.70 in recent trading, continuing a strong performance that has seen gains of approximately 101% since the start of the year. The formal closing of the private placement on April 9 represents the next scheduled step before drills are scheduled to turn at the NAK site.
